If the sound file is .aif , .wav or .mp3 (or any other format like ogg vorbis that you've downloaded a Macamp plugin for) you have no problem. The fact that they have Quicktime icons simply means that they will open in Quicktime when you double click them, it doesn't stop you from opening them in other compatible sound applications.

1. Open Macamp
2. Go to the windows menu ond select Playlist or press Command P
3. Drag the files into the playlist window.
4. Press Play
5. Er...that's it
